International Standards on the Transport of Dangerous Goods; Public Meetings

AGENCY: Research and Special Programs Administration (RSPA), Department of Transportation.

ACTION: Notice of public meetings.

SUMMARY: This notice is to advise interested persons that RSPA will conduct public meetings in preparation for and to report the results of the seventeenth session of the United Nation's Sub-Committee of Experts on the Transport of Dangerous Goods (UNSCOE) to be held December 6, through December 15, 1999 in Geneva, Switzerland.

DATES: November 30, 1999, 10:00 AM-1:00 PM, Room 6202-6204; January 6, 2000, 10:00 AM-1:00 PM, Room 3328.

ADDRESSES: Both meetings will be held at the Nassif Building, 400 Seventh Street SW., Washington, DC 20590.

FOR F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T: Frits Wybenga, International Standards Coordinator, Office of Hazardous Materials Safety, or Bob Richard, Assistant International Standards Coordinator, Office of Hazardous Materials Safety, Department of Transportation, Washington, DC 20590; (202) 366-0656.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The primary purposes of the first meeting will be to prepare for the seventeenth session of the UNSCOE and to discuss U.S. positions on UNSCOE proposals. The primary purpose of the second meeting will be to provide a briefing on the outcome of the UNSCOE session and to prepare for the eighteenth session of the UNSCOE which is scheduled for July 3-14, 2000 in Geneva, Switzerland. Topics to be covered during the public meeting include (1) Global harmonization of classification criteria, (2) Reformatting the UN Recommendations into a model rule, (3) Criteria for Environmentally Hazardous Substances, (4) Intermodal portable tank requirements including requirements for the transport of solids in portable tanks, (5) Requirements applicable to small quantities of hazardous materials in transport (limited quantities) including package marking requirements, package quantity limits and requirements applicable to consumer commodities, (6) Harmonized requirements for compressed gas cylinders, (7) Classification of individual substances, (8) Requirements for bulk and non-bulk packaging used to transport hazardous materials, (9) Requirements for Toxic by Inhalation (TIH) substances and (10) Hazard communication requirements including harmonized shipping papers.
